Which of the following is true of a quitclaim deed?
Answer: C
Explanation:
A quitclaim deed is commonly used in Massachusetts to transfer whatever interest the grantor may have in the property, without any warranties of title. The grantor does not guarantee that they own the property or that the title is clear; they are simply releasing ("quitting") any claim they might have.
This makes quitclaim deeds useful for curing defects or removing a cloud on title, such as correcting a name, releasing an interest, or resolving minor disputes. While Massachusetts typically uses quitclaim deeds even in regular sales transactions (where other states may prefer warranty deeds), their primary legal function is still to transfer without guarantees.

Which of the following groups are protected under the Massachusetts Fair Housing Laws?
Answer: D
Explanation:
The Massachusetts Fair Housing Law (M.G.L. c. 151B) prohibits discrimination based on race, color, religion, sex, sexual orientation, gender identity, national origin, familial status, disability, and receipt of public assistance.
This includes protection for individuals who are recipients of public assistance (e.g., Section 8 housing voucher recipients). Sex offenders, students, and smokers are not protected classes under the law. While landlords can regulate smoking and may have policies on students or criminal history, they cannot discriminate based on receipt of public assistance, which is a specifically protected category under Massachusetts law.

What type of loan would allow homeowners to utilize the equity built up in their home without having to sell?
Answer: A
Explanation:
Comprehensive and Detailed Explanation (150-250 words):
A reverse mortgage allows homeowners, typically aged 62 or older, to convert part of the equity in their home into cash without selling the home or making monthly payments. The loan is repaid when the homeowner sells the property, moves out permanently, or passes away. This program is particularly useful for seniors who are "house-rich but cash-poor." An advertisement emphasizes information meant to appeal to a particular ethnic or national group in an effort to maintain the character of the neighborhood. From the viewpoint of the federal Fair Housing Act, this could constitute a violation known as

The Fair Housing Act prohibits discriminatory advertising that suggests preference, limitation, or discrimination based on race, color, national origin, religion, sex, familial status, or disability. Advertising designed to appeal to a particular ethnic or national group in order to "maintain neighborhood character" is an example of steering - influencing or directing prospective buyers or sellers based on protected class considerations.
Blockbusting (C) involves inducing owners to sell due to fear of demographic changes.
Redlining (B) refers to lenders refusing loans in certain neighborhoods.
Panic selling (D) is essentially synonymous with blockbusting, not advertising.
